What is Lipitor and How Does it Work?
Lipitor, also known as atorvastatin, is a statin medication that's primarily used to lower cholesterol levels in the blood. By inhibiting the production of cholesterol in the liver, Lipitor helps to reduce the risk of heart disease and stroke.
